Laser light of intensity 1.5 W/m2, polarized so that its electric field vector makes an angle 45o with the x-axis, passes through two polarizing filters. The transmission axis of the first is along the x-axis, and the second filter's axis is parallel to the incident polarization.
What would the intensity of the transmitted light be if the second transmission axis were perpendicular to the initial polarization?
